The
domestic goat or simply
goat (
Capra aegagrus hircus) is a subspecies of
C. aegagrusdomesticated from the wild goat of
southwest Asia and
Eastern Europe. The goat is a member of the animal family
Bovidae and is closely related to the
sheep; both are placed in the goat-antelope subfamily
Caprinae. There are over 300 distinct
breeds of goat.Goats are one of the oldest domesticated species of animal, and have been used for
milk,
meat,
fur, and
skins across much of the world. Milk from goats is often turned into
goat cheese.
Female goats are referred to as "does" or "nannies",
intact males are called "bucks" or "billies" and juvenile goats of both sexes are called "kids".
Castrated males are called "wethers". While the words "hircine" and "caprine" both refer to anything having a goat-like quality, "hircine" is used most often to emphasize the distinct smell of domestic goats.
